Projet

Général

Profil

Development #46561

Supprimer les checks pour accélérer les commandes sur plusieurs tenants

Ajouté par Benjamin Dauvergne il y a plus de 3 ans. Mis à jour il y a plus de 3 ans.

Statut:
Fermé
Priorité:
Normal
Assigné à:
Catégorie:
-
Version cible:
-
Début:
11 septembre 2020
Echéance:
% réalisé:

0%

Temps estimé:
Patch proposed:
Oui
Planning:
Non

Description

Ça fait un moment que j'ai remarqué que tenant_command runscript --all-tenants ... est beaucoup plus lent que de faire la boucle sur les tenants directement dans mon script. J'ai enfin en compris que cela venant du fait que les checks automatiques des commandes Django sont refaits pour chaque tenant ce qui est inutile car déjà fait par tenant_command (ou migrate_schemas).


Fichiers

Révisions associées

Révision e311e261 (diff)
Ajouté par Benjamin Dauvergne il y a plus de 3 ans

multitenant: prevent repeating migrations and system checks (#46561)

Historique

#1

Mis à jour par Benjamin Dauvergne il y a plus de 3 ans

#2

Mis à jour par Thomas Noël il y a plus de 3 ans

  • Statut changé de Solution proposée à Solution validée
#3

Mis à jour par Benjamin Dauvergne il y a plus de 3 ans

  • Statut changé de Solution validée à Résolu (à déployer)
commit e311e2611a6c05ae68e82c6f9eb806526d851992
Author: Benjamin Dauvergne <bdauvergne@entrouvert.com>
Date:   Fri Sep 11 09:31:20 2020 +0200

    multitenant: prevent repeating migrations and system checks (#46561)
#4

Mis à jour par Frédéric Péters il y a plus de 3 ans

  • Statut changé de Résolu (à déployer) à Solution déployée

Formats disponibles : Atom PDF